Making decisions about care is rarely straightforward.

Whether it’s after a hospital stay, a fall or simply noticing that daily life is becoming more difficult, families are often faced with important decisions at a time of stress and uncertainty. Too often these decisions need to be made quickly, without having the time to fully understand what level of support is needed.

That’s why we’ve created Smart Start.

Smart Start is a flexible 2-4 week home care service designed to give individuals and families the time, space and professional support needed to make informed decisions about future care. During this period, a dedicated care worker provides personalised support at home, helping with daily routines, personal care, companionship and practical assistance while gaining a real understanding of day-to-day needs.

Whether you’re exploring care at home, considering a move into a care home, or simply unsure of the next right step, Smart Start allows you to experience care without pressure or long-term commitment.

This week, we committed to working alongside Sixways Surgery and NHS Gloucestershire to introduce ‘What Matters to Me’ folders 💛

These folders will hold each resident’s personalised care and support plan, helping them to share their wishes and choices with family members, advocates, and health and care professionals.

Home Manager Beth has successfully used these folders in previous services and found them to be an effective way of ensuring each person’s preferences are clearly recorded. This supports a more holistic and person-centred approach to care.
